About The Position

The Systems Test Engineer (STE) will be responsible for performing systems engineering test tasks associated with aircraft modernization, maintenance and new aircraft systems integration and testing. Essential Functions: The STE should be open work any shift necessary in order to run effectively and effeciently. Performs development and execution of software quality methods and processes. Responsible for tests, methods and procedures to ensure continuous improvement to software quality assurance standards. Support the development effort required to integrate Avionics, Communications and Mission systems on multiple assigned platforms. Tasking includes authoring of Test Procedures, and performing System Operation and Verification Tests (SOVT) for avionics, communications, including cockpit systems, special mission systems, and navigation equipment. Desired Technical skills include proficiency in the use of common and advanced test equipment, including test related software. Candidate may also support future business pursuits, which include avionics systems development and integration for military applications. Candidate must interface well with other disciplines and effectively present technical information to others which include customers, subcontractors, and other stakeholders, while setting and maintaining the highest ethical standard for self and others. Candidate should understand basic electrical theory, electronics test equipment (digital voltmeter, oscilloscopes, spectrum analyzers, RF signal generators, RF power meters, network Analyzers) and their applied use in testing of RF systems and mixed signal products. Must be capable of reading and interpreting block diagrams, wire diagrams, and circuit schematics to isolate component malfunctions. Willingness and ability to travel may be up to 50% of the time and required primarily within the U.S, but may include OCONUS. Ability to work any shift, weekends, and overtime as required to meet business objectives.
